Glenwood, WV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Glenwood?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Glenwood Studio Apartments | $942 | $750 | $1,400 |
| Glenwood 1 Bedroom Apartments | $986 | $503 | $3,350 |
| Glenwood 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,237 | $640 | $4,150 |
| Glenwood 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,361 | $834 | $2,350 |
| Glenwood 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,284 | $1,284 | $1,284 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Glenwood Apartments
What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Glenwood?
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Glenwood is at The Village on Sixth Avenue | Student Housing listed at $449.
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Glenwood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Glenwood is $1,301.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Glenwood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Glenwood is a 1,700 square feet unit starting from $945 at Royal Oaks at Pea Ridge.
What is the average size for Glenwood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Glenwood is currently at 798 sq ft.
